I'm not sure if the prices of Crown Knights have been discussed in this thread or not, because I'm too lazy to seach through all the pages.
Anyway, I thought I'd do a comparison between 8777 Vladek Encounter and 7090 Crossbow Attack.
First, prices
8777
Price $8.99
Pieces: 43
New molds (That I know of):
Shield
Visors
Heads (new printing)
Swords
Figs: 2
-------------------------
7090
Price: $5.99
Pieces: 54
New molds:
Skellie torso
Skellie arms
Skellie sword
Skellie shield
Skellie horse
Figs: 3
-------------------------
So in cunclusion, Crossbow Attack obviously gives you much more bang for your buck. And it even costs less! As many have said, this will be a VERY good year for both LEGO and it's fans.
